Girls und Panzer: Dream Tank Match DX is a standout example of how to adapt a niche sports-action anime into a satisfying tactical video game. Originally released on the PS4, the "DX" version for the Nintendo Switch isn’t just a simple port; it’s the definitive way to experience the Sensha-do (the art of tank warfare) universe, offering a blend of high-speed drifting, strategic positioning, and fan service that honors the source material. A Love Letter to Fans At its core, the game is built for fans of the Girls und Panzer

series. The narrative doesn’t just retell the story of the Oarai Girls' Academy; it expands on it. Through the "Story Mode," players experience the events of the Girls und Panzer der Film

from the perspectives of different schools, including St. Gloriana, Pravda, and Saunders. These missions are fully voiced by the original cast, making the inter-school banter and tactical discussions feel like lost episodes of the anime. leans into the "physics-defying" nature of the anime. Tanks can drift around corners, fire while jumping, and use "Panzer High" special abilities to turn the tide of battle.

However, there is surprising depth beneath the arcade exterior. Players must manage crew skills, customize tank parts, and understand the armor values of their vehicles. Hitting a Tiger I in its rear sprocket is far more effective than a frontal assault on its thick glasis plate. The Switch version specifically benefits from the inclusion of the Das Finale

characters and tanks, such as the BC Freedom Academy’s Renault FT-17 and the Shark Team’s Mark IV. Switch Exclusive Enhancements

The "DX" edition on the Switch is the "Complete" package. It includes all previous DLC, new characters like Mary and Andou, and a dedicated "Fest" mode—a tournament-style grind that allows players to unlock a massive roster of over 40 tanks and 60+ characters. While the graphical fidelity takes a slight hit compared to the PS4 version, the ability to play high-stakes tank matches in handheld mode fits the "pick-up-and-play" nature of the mission structures perfectly. The Multiplayer Experience

The game truly shines in its local and online multiplayer. Coordinating with teammates to execute a "flanking maneuver" or baiting an opponent into a narrow alleyway captures the tactical spirit of the show. The Switch’s local wireless play is a major addition here, allowing groups of friends to recreate their own Sensha-do tournaments anywhere. Conclusion Girls und Panzer: Dream Tank Match DX

is a rare licensed game that understands its identity. It manages to be accessible enough for casual fans who want to see their favorite characters interact, yet mechanical enough to satisfy those who enjoy tactical vehicle combat. Girls und Panzer: Dream Tank Match DX for the Nintendo Switch is the definitive "all-in-one" version of the high-octane tank combat simulator. While the original game debuted on the PlayStation 4, the Switch version (often referred to as the DX edition) bundles previously paid DLC and introduces exclusive features that make it a standout for fans of the series. The "DX" Advantage: What’s Included?

On the Nintendo Switch, the game essentially comes "pre-loaded" with the major expansions that PS4 players had to purchase separately.

New Characters & Teams: Join the fray with BC Freedom High School members (Mary, Andou, and Oshida) and Shark Team (Ogin).

Expanded Arsenal: Unlock new tanks such as the MK. IV, Renault FT-17, S35, and ARL 44.

Panzerfahren Festival: An exclusive tournament-style mode where you build a two-person team and recruit defeated opponents as you progress. Exclusive Nintendo Switch Features

Beyond the bundled content, the Switch version offers hardware-specific features that alter the gameplay experience:

Local Multiplayer: Unlike the PS4 version, which relies on online servers, the Switch version supports local transmission battles for up to 8 players, allowing for "tankery" matches anywhere.

HD Rumble: The game utilizes the Switch's HD Rumble to provide directional feedback. If your tank takes a hit from the left, the left Joy-Con will vibrate, helping you pinpoint enemy locations.

Exclusive Costumes: By using amiibo, players can unlock unique costumes for character customization.

Portability: This is the only version of the game that allows for high-quality "Panzerfahren" on the go.
